Jennifer Winget foraying into direction ?

New Delhi: Actress Jennifer Winget, who shot to fame with 2007 television drama 'Dil Mil Gaye,' is all set to foray into direction. The 31-year-old pretty actress recently shared a picture on Instagram that hinted on her desire to work behind the lens too. Spotted clutching a camera placed on the tripod, Jennifer captioned the picture as, "Someday.. Maybe ... Who knows?!#camerateur#behindthelens."

The actress will now be seen playing the role of an obsessive lover with grey shades in Sony's 'Beyhadh'opposite Kushal Tandon.
